For his reconversion after his many years in the world of two-wheelers, Valentino Rossi bet on the GT World Challenge Europe. Accustomed to participating in a few GT races every year, the Transalpine rider decided to devote himself to it full time by signing up with Team WRT, the reigning champion team.
Valentino Rossi will begin this “second” career with a double program in GT World Challenge Europe since he will compete in the Sprint and Endurance Cup. On the Audi R8 LMS GT3 sporting the No. 46, his lifelong number, “il Dottore” (the doctor, his nickname in Italian. Editor's note) will be accompanied by Frédéric Vervisch throughout the season while Nico Müller will complete the crew during the Endurance rounds. After a few tests since December, the Italian is finally ready for his first round of GTWCE this weekend (1e-April 3) near Imola.
« We finally arrive at the first race of the season, savors the main interested party, delighted to be able to run in front of his audience. It's great that it's in Italy and Imola, a fantastic circuit and with a lot of history. We did some testing there. The feeling with the car was good and the pace was not bad. We are ready for the first meeting, everything will be new for me, but I think I will understand things better as the weekend goes on. I also expect a lot of fans to come and support us! »

For his debut, Valentino Rossi will already be entitled to an Endurance event since the Imola round will take place over 3 hours.
